Identity B-17 crash at Plüderhausen nr. Wailingen 6.9.1943?

Dear all,

I am looking for information about the identity of a B-17 Fortress that was claimed shot down by a German fighter 2 kms S.W. of Plüderhausen near Wailingen at 10.55 hrs on 6 September 1943.

Re: Identity B-17 crash at Plüderhausen nr. Wailingen 6.9.1943?

Good evening Theo,

from my notes: 42-30300, 95.BG, 334.BS came down "near Schorndorf" -this is more or less the exact location you are looking for.

Source is a stament of TTG John Gallaghers son, found on ArmyAirForces.com.

The only a/c with no known crash location on this day is 42-30161.
